  2. 10 de may. de 2024 · Cesar Romero (born February 15, 1907, New York, New York, U.S.—died January 1, 1994, Santa Monica, California, U.S.) was an American actor whose diverse and prolific career encompassed roles as ingratiating playboys, engaging bandits, and likable scoundrels.
